Goodwill Brands Itself As 'Halloween Headquarters'

If you’re dressing up for Halloween but haven’t figured out your costume yet, you don’t have much time left.

Many people turn to the Internet these days when ordering a pre-made costume. Others love the experience of going to a specialty costume shop, including those that pop up for just a month or so around this time of year. Still others enjoy the challenge of creating a costume from scratch.

One of the country’s largest used clothing retailers is hoping you’ll also think of its stores when shopping for Halloween. In fact, Texas Standard’s Laura Rice reports Goodwill is branding itself as “Halloween Headquarters.”
